Skip to main content

常见CMD 命令

IO

tee 主要作用是从标准输入中读取数据,并将数据同时输出到标准输出和一个或多个文件中。

#将ls -l输出保存到 output.txt 中,同时显示在终端
ls -l | tee output.txt
#将ls -l输出追加到 output.txt 中
ls -l | tee -a output.txt

显卡相关

#查看内存使用情况

nvidia-smi

磁盘空间

#查看文件夹占用空间

du -sh /path/to/directory

#查看指定文件的大小

du -h file_name

#列出当前文件夹下所有文件/夹(包含隐藏文件/夹)的大小,且从小到大排序

du -sh .[!.]* * | sort -h

文件操作

#将一个文件的内容复制到另一个文件夹中

cp -r /path/to/source_file /path/to/destination_folder/

#删除一个文件夹下的内容

rm -rf /path/to/directory

git

git pull

git add .

git commit -m "comment"

git push

git branch

git branch -r

git checkout

git reset

git restore .